Rather than get 5-10 different suggestions, I always suggest going right to the source of the information you are looking for from the people who put the machine together. The owner's manual calls for 7 quarts of 5-30 weight oil in the F53 6.8 ltr V10. The manual also calls for a synthetic blend, however, your warranty will not be jeopardized by using an approved API full synthetic. I would not do all I could to get the cheapest oil change for what the investment in your RV costs you. Hope that helps.
